1、目录结构
2022-11-29 17:04:39 0 举报
AI智能生成
无
作者其他创作
大纲/内容
Demo 演示 (预先制定好的示例工程)
CORTEX_STM32F103_Keil 工程文件(芯片+软件)
FreeRTOSConfig.h (配置文件,如调度算法 #define config**** 1)
.c
.....
Common 通用代码(废弃)
Source 来源(Free RTOS源码)
核心文件 croutine.c ()
核心文件 event_groups.c(事件组)
核心文件 list.c (必须,列表)
核心文件 queue.c (队列操作、信号量(semaphore))
核心文件 stream_buffer.c (环形队列)
核心文件 tasks.c (必须,任务操作)
核心文件 timer.c (定时器 software timer)
include
protable(移植需要实现的文件)
RVDS (IDE为RVD或keil(工具))
ARM_CM3(Cortex M3架构)
port.c
portmacro.h
MemMang(内存管理)
heap_1.c (优点;分配简单,时间确定 缺点:只分配,不回收)
heap_2.c (优点;动态分配、最佳匹配 缺点:碎片、时间不定)
heap_3.c (优点;调用标准库函数 缺点:速度慢,时间不定)
heap_4.c (优点;相邻空闲内存可合并 缺点:可解决碎片问题,时间不定)
heap_5.c (优点;在heap_4基础上支持分隔的内存块 缺点:可解决碎片问题,时间不定)
0 条评论
下一页